New global role strengthens support for food sector

A Cambridge company is enhancing its commitment to all customers in the food sector – both manufacturers and machinery suppliers – with a new role dedicated to delivering solutions tailored to their needs. Domino has appointed Rachael Satchwell as Global Food Sector Manager, with responsibility for overseeing all the company’s food sector business, which encompasses a wide range of its coding and labelllng applications.

The worldwide remit involves working with Domino’s country and regional markets, all of which have different challenges and legislative demands. In-depth understanding of both current and future needs is a key objective in order to continue to provide solutions to meet their requirements.

Rachael comes to the role with 20 years’ experience of working with packaging and manufacturing businesses spanning multinational retailers to small start-ups, firstly in internal customer support, then field-based account management roles and latterly, team management. 

The last 12 years at Domino have been spent within the UK Channel, most recently leading the field sales team. 

She says: “When the opportunity arose for the Food Sector role it appealed to me as it is such a varied sector, with the possibilities to learn and understand more of country and region-specific trends, influences and regulations. I want to take the knowledge and experience I have previously gained to ensure that Domino can not only provide solutions for a customer’s needs today, but also be futureproofing them for what is anticipated moving forward.
